8402572
0xf1399160ec3c3637408daae321310a028a21abd619f513d183a75132972d1a30
Transactions0
Height8402572
Confirmations2211641
Timestamp187 days 13 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xcfe2bfeec6869058
Bits
Difficulty0x54b2568f